Transaction 0587108179ea86e078cd81b8ddee405d03d0c07996456404fd6d342281042529

1 Input
2 Outputs
  • 0587108179ea86e078cd81b8ddee405d03d0c07996456404fd6d342281042529:0
  • value  90000
    address  1KaPdUNDKkRSn4q8yTfTh5tuEkehsc6ic3
  • 0587108179ea86e078cd81b8ddee405d03d0c07996456404fd6d342281042529:1
  • value  4491920
    address  1Ns86bxE4o5JBczeCkUSNPHav8ARy2fyCh